Anyone red out their taillights instead of clearing them? I hear this is a very simple process and it will get rid of the orange. Ive seen a few pics of red out tails on 1st Gen TLs, but im still wondering if its the route to go. Anyone w/ experience on doing this?
get some hobby paint (candy apple red) do about three coats of it and there you go. paint's about 5 bucks at most. remove the taillight from the car, tape up the parts you don't want spray painted, wait till each coat is dried and no clumps. there you go!

Red tails are much nicer than orange. You don't have to take the tails apart to do that. The paint is on the outside of the lens. It's really easy to tape around the blinker area because there is a groove you can follow. I just put tape all around it and followed the groove with a razor blade. I used black paint instead of red though. I don't have any pics because I ended up getting red/clear tails later on. Its a good mod for $5.00 but keep in mind its permanent.

I don't know if its worth taking them apart to do that. If you brake one tailight thats $280 from your local stealership. I took them apart so I speak from experience. Be very careful on the bottom inner corner because its very fragile. Good luck!

dont you guys have something called formX up there? its a transparent sticker material that comes in sheets of all different colors. pple down here use that instead of using paint and it has a shine to it unlike the spray paint which looks dull compared to the rest of the tail. and the main thing is that its un-doable. when its time for your safety check or whatever, just take it off and when you get it, slap another pair on.
